The Rise of L.A. Punk: X and 'Under the Big Black Sun'

This chapter explores the emergence of the Los Angeles punk scene in the late 1970s and early 1980s, focusing on the influential band X and their pivotal album 'Under the Big Black Sun.' It examines the band's unique sound, songwriting process, and the blending of various musical influences, while also contrasting the Hollywood punk scene with the suburban hardcore movement. The discussion highlights the emotional resonance and societal themes within the band's music, offering insights into their transformation and impact on the punk genre.
